New Books in December

Authors and/or publishers kindly sent me these new books this month:

Reputation:  What It Is and Why It Matters by Gloria Origgi (Princeton University Press, 2018).

The Perception and Cognition of Visual Space by Paul Linton (PalgraveMacMillian, 2017).

Taking Back Philosophy:  A Multicultural Manifesto by Bryan W. Van Norden (Columbia University Press, 2017).

New Essays on the Nature of Rights edited by Mark McBride (Hart Publishing, 2017).

Plotinus:  Ennead VI.8:  On the Voluntary and on the Free Will of the ONe trans. with intro. and commentary by Kevin Corrigan & John D. Turner (Parmenides Publishing, 2017).

Good Sport:  Why Our Games Matters — and How Doping Undermines Them by Thomas H. Murray (Oxford University Press, 2018).

Espionage, Statecraft, and the Theory of Reporting:  A Philosophical Essay on Intelligence Management by Nicholas Rescher (University of Pittsburgh Press, 2018).
